Output 20985a5db882cce62a7107515b43a9682e5451f9c6561182f64354d97d633cc7:0

value
4095579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b8ca60364aabf18dd1c93d73ae13e2168a4046 OP_EQUALVERIFY OP_CHECKSIG
address
1967qMRupW2qyc1onC1PYrcBYVTgpP8MTw
transaction
20985a5db882cce62a7107515b43a9682e5451f9c6561182f64354d97d633cc7
spent
true